Clinical Support Specialist – Advanced Wound Care

Empower Clinical Excellence. Build Meaningful Connections. Shape Better Outcomes.


Are you ready to take your clinical career beyond the bedside? Join ReNew Wound Care as a Clinical Support Specialist, where your expertise meets innovation to transform patient outcomes across post-acute care settings.


At ReNew, we partner with skilled nursing facilities, assisted living centers, and long-term acute care hospitals nationwide to deliver cutting-edge wound care solutions that reduce hospital readmissions and elevate patient care. As a vital member of our Clinical Support Team, you’ll ensure that providers are fully equipped, educated, and empowered to deliver exceptional results.


What You’ll Do

  • Be the Clinical Liaison
  • Build strong, trusted partnerships with clinicians, SNF teams, and key stakeholders.
  • Serve as the go-to expert for clinical education, product training, and ongoing support.
  • Deliver Education and Best Practices
  • Conduct engaging training sessions on ReNew’s wound care protocols, tools, and services.
  • Support clinical onboarding, mock surveys, and staff education to ensure best-in-class practices.
  • Drive Client Success
  • Monitor product utilization and patient engagement metrics, identifying opportunities for improvement.
  • Collaborate with our Regional Field Clinicians, sales teams, and operations leaders to optimize service delivery.
  • Expand Our Impact
  • Travel throughout your assigned region to deliver hands-on support, attend client meetings, and represent ReNew at key industry events.

What You Bring

  • Licensed Clinical Background (LPN, RN, PT, or similar) required; wound care certification (WCC, CWS, CWCN) highly preferred.
  • Strong foundation in wound care clinical practices and product applications.
  • Previous experience in clinical education, provider support, or wound care delivery highly desirable.
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, and relationship-building skills.
  • A proactive, self-starter attitude with meticulous attention to detail.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ite and CRM systems.
  • Willingness to travel regionally to engage directly with clients and care teams.
